Q3 PLANNING NOTE — DEPARTMENT HEADS

Pilot with Bramblehurst Stores confirmed: forty locations, twelve weeks, starting next quarter. Orvane Systems supplies shelf units; our team handles data integration and weekly reporting. Success metric is an eight percent lift in repeat purchases. Staffing pulled from the Grelling project — no new hires. Legal has cleared the trial agreement. Escalations go to Director Mashawe. The confidential rationale for this pilot follows below.

confidential, kahog-bawif: The northern region missed its Pramir quota by 20.0 percent last quarter. Casaxek Freight plans to lower the Fraion list price by 41.5 percent in December. The finance team signed off on a budget of $236.4 million for Project Druius. The renewal with Fenysix Partners closes at $91.3 million a year, 2.1 percent below the last contract.

The new `shrinkle` CLI for batch image resizing looks solid overall. One concern: the worker pool spawns per-invocation with no backpressure, so a directory of 50k images will exhaust file handles on the Oakmere build boxes. Suggest bounding concurrency and streaming the file list instead of collecting it up front. Also, the quality flag silently clamps without warning — log that. Defaults seem reasonable otherwise, but confirm they match what the Pemberline team benchmarked. They standardized on the following constants.

tuning table, kawep-tawif:
CAPS = {
    "olidor": 80,
    "belion": 7,
    "quenys": 225,
    "druox": 839,
    "fraath": 482,
}

Ticket: PULSEKIT-412 — Config drift on metrics sidecar

The Pulsekit aggregation sidecar on the ferrow-east nodes has drifted from the baseline. Flush intervals and retention don't match what Ansel deployed last sprint. Someone hand-edited boxes again. Reconcile against the intended state and restart. These are the values the sidecar should have.

deployment values, kajef-tahog:
[kelmir]
port = 8080
team = prawyn
host = kelmir.halixsys.internal
region = outer-3
access_code = ac_d10bb4
timeout_ms = 250